Files will be saved in each folder as follows.
•Picture data of up to 999 pictures
recorded by the camera can be included
in 1 folder. If the number of picture data
exceeds 999, another folder will be
created.

•If the remaining battery power is
exhausted during communication, the
recorded data may be damaged. When
you connect the camera to the PC, use a
battery with sufficient battery power (P14)
or the AC adaptor (DMW-AC5; optional).
•If the remaining battery power becomes
low during communication, the battery
indication turns red and blinks (P14) and
the alarm beeps. In this case, stop the
communication at once.
•While [ACCESS] is being displayed, do
not disconnect the USB connection cable.
•Whe n the OS of your PC is Windows
2000 and you connect the camera to
the PC with the USB connection cable,
do not replace the card with the
camera connected to the PC. The
information in the card may be
damaged. Make sure to disconnect the
USB connection cable beforehand
when you replace the card. For details,
refer to the separate operating
instructions for PC connection.
•Do not use any other USB connection
cables except the supplied one.

PictBridge (PTP) setting
Even if you set the [USB MODE] to
[PictBridge (PTP)], you can connect to the
PC only when the OS is Windows XP
Home Edition, Windows XP Professional or
Mac OS X.
•You can only load pictures from the
camera and cannot write them on the card
or delete them.
•When there are 1000 or more pictures on
a card, the pictures may not be imported.
